Position Lead / Manager Engineer
Your Role and Responsibilities :
- Write high-performance and sustainable back-end applications using Python programming language and the Django framework.
- Contribute to solution design and architecture while working closely with senior engineers to ensure scalable and maintainable systems.Implement new features and proactively optimise the existing code.
- Integrations with third-party systems like Payment gateways and Channel managers.
- Implement and uphold engineering best practices, including code reviews, design discussions, and adherence to the development lifecycle..
- Mentoring junior backend engineers.
- Own and optimize infrastructure costs, ensuring efficient use of resources.
- Monitor infrastructure usage and work with the team to optimize costs where possible.
Required Skills :
Strong technical background with expertise in software development, architectureExcellent communication, presentation and interpersonal skillsExperience with creating RESTful JSON APIs.Expert in problem-solving skills, algorithms, and data structures.Results-oriented mindset with a focus on quality, productivity, and timely delivery.Knowledge of Ubuntu, and experience in git(or any sub-version system).Ability to translate project or business requirements into clear engineering plans.Self-motivated and organised, able to handle deadlines and drive improvements.Proficiency in the latest technologies and trendsExpert in Linux commands and AWS basics.(ref : hirist.tech)